#e54777 Color Information
In a RGB color space, hex #e54777 is composed of 89.8% red, 27.8% green and 46.7% blue. Whereas in a CMYK color space, it is composed of 0% cyan, 69% magenta, 48% yellow and 10.2% black. It has a hue angle of 341.8 degrees, a saturation of 75.2% and a lightness of 58.8%. #e54777 color hex could be obtained by blending #ff8eee with #cb0000. Closest websafe color is: #cc3366.

Shades and Tints of #e54777
A shade is achieved by adding black to any pure hue, while a tint is created by mixing white to any pure color. In this example, #050102 is the darkest color, while #fdf3f6 is the lightest one.
